two dice are rolled, find p(2,then 3)

To find the probability of rolling a 2 on the first die and then a 3 on the second die, you need to consider the total number of possible outcomes and the number of favorable outcomes.

Step 1: Determine the total number of possible outcomes
When two dice are rolled, each die has six sides, numbered 1 through 6. Therefore, the total number of possible outcomes is calculated by multiplying the number of sides on one die by the number of sides on the other die. In this case, it is 6 * 6 = 36.

Step 2: Determine the number of favorable outcomes
To roll a 2 on the first die and a 3 on the second die, there is only one possible outcome: rolling a 2 on the first die and rolling a 3 on the second die.

Step 3: Calculate the probability
The probability is calculated by dividing the number of favorable outcomes by the total number of possible outcomes.
So, the probability of rolling a 2 on the first die and then a 3 on the second die is 1/36.
